Economic Advantages: Savings That Add Up
Beyond the environmental benefits, the financial incentives for choosing an electric truck are incredibly compelling. While the upfront purchase price can sometimes be higher than a comparable gasoline or diesel model, the long-term savings often make a compelling case.
Lower Operating Costs: Based on my experience researching the EV market, one of the biggest economic draws is the significantly lower "fuel" cost. Electricity is generally cheaper per mile than gasoline or diesel, especially if you can charge at home during off-peak hours. These savings accumulate rapidly, especially for high-mileage drivers or fleets.
Reduced Maintenance Expenses: Electric powertrains are inherently simpler than their internal combustion counterparts. They have fewer moving parts, no oil changes, no spark plugs, no complex exhaust systems, and fewer fluids to replace. This dramatically reduces routine maintenance costs and the frequency of shop visits. Pro tips from us: Expect to save significantly on brakes too, thanks to regenerative braking which reduces wear and tear on traditional friction brakes.
Government Incentives: Many governments, both federal and local, offer substantial incentives to encourage the adoption of electric vehicles. These can include federal tax credits, state rebates, and even local grants or perks like HOV lane access. These incentives can significantly offset the initial purchase price, making new electric trucks for sale even more accessible. Performance and Driving Experience: Power and Poise
Dispelling the myth that electric vehicles lack power, electric trucks deliver instant torque, providing exhilarating acceleration and robust towing capabilities. Unlike ICE engines that need to rev up to their power band, electric motors deliver maximum torque from a standstill. This translates to incredibly responsive acceleration and smooth, quiet operation.
The absence of engine noise and vibrations also creates a far more comfortable and less fatiguing driving experience. This is a huge benefit for commercial drivers who spend long hours on the road. The low center of gravity due to battery placement often enhances stability and handling, making these trucks feel surprisingly agile for their size.

Commercial Electric Trucks (Light & Medium Duty): The Last-Mile Revolution
For businesses focused on urban delivery, logistics, and service fleets, light and medium-duty electric trucks are rapidly becoming the preferred choice. These vehicles excel in stop-and-go driving, where regenerative braking can recoup significant energy, and their zero emissions are a boon for city operations.
Ford E-Transit: Building on the success of the conventional Transit van, the E-Transit offers a familiar platform with an electric powertrain. It’s ideal for last-mile delivery, plumbing, electrical, and other service industries. Various body configurations ensure it can be tailored to specific business needs, providing a practical and efficient solution for urban fleets.
BrightDrop (GM Subsidiary): BrightDrop is a comprehensive ecosystem of electric delivery vehicles, software, and services designed to decarbonize last-mile deliveries. Their EV600 and smaller EV410 vans are purpose-built electric vehicles engineered for efficiency, offering significant cargo volume and range suitable for demanding delivery routes.

Heavy-Duty Electric Trucks: The Future of Long-Haul
While still in earlier stages of widespread adoption compared to light-duty models, heavy-duty electric trucks are emerging as viable options for regional haul and specific long-haul routes. These behemoths face significant challenges related to battery size, charging infrastructure, and weight, but advancements are coming quickly.
Tesla Semi: The Tesla Semi aims to revolutionize long-haul trucking with its aerodynamic design, impressive range, and anticipated low operating costs. While production and deliveries have been gradual, its potential to drastically reduce fuel expenses for fleet operators is a major talking point. It promises a driver-centric cab and advanced safety features.
Volvo VNR Electric: Volvo is a leader in commercial trucking, and their VNR Electric is designed for regional transport and urban distribution. It offers multiple battery configurations to suit different range requirements and is supported by Volvo’s extensive dealer network. This truck is proving that electric solutions can be robust enough for demanding commercial applications.
Freightliner eCascadia: Daimler Trucks North America’s eCascadia is another contender in the heavy-duty segment, targeting port drayage, regional distribution, and warehouse applications. It leverages the proven platform of the conventional Cascadia, integrating an electric powertrain for reliable, emission-free operation.

Range Anxiety & Battery Technology: How Far Can You Go?
One of the most common concerns for prospective EV buyers is "range anxiety" – the fear of running out of power before reaching a charging station. Modern electric trucks offer increasingly impressive ranges, with many pickups exceeding 300 miles on a single charge. However, factors like driving style, temperature, payload, and towing can significantly impact real-world range.
Understanding battery capacity, typically measured in kilowatt-hours (kWh), is crucial. A larger kWh number generally means more range, but also potentially a higher cost and longer charging times. Payload and Towing Capacity: Can It Handle the Job?
A truck’s primary purpose is often to haul and tow, and electric trucks are proving their mettle in this regard. Many electric pickups offer comparable or even superior towing and payload capacities to their ICE counterparts, thanks to the immense torque of electric motors.
However, it’s important to note that towing heavy loads significantly impacts an electric truck’s range. This is a common mistake to avoid: underestimating range reduction when towing. If you regularly tow heavy trailers over long distances, you’ll need to factor in more frequent charging stops and potentially opt for a truck with a larger battery and robust charging capabilities. Always check the specific towing and payload ratings for any model you’re considering.

Maintenance & Servicing: What’s Different?
As mentioned, electric trucks have fewer moving parts, leading to simpler maintenance. Based on my experience speaking with early adopters and service centers, you can expect to skip oil changes, transmission fluid flushes, and spark plug replacements entirely. Brake pads also last much longer due to regenerative braking.
However, electric trucks do have specific maintenance needs. Battery health monitoring, tire rotations, cabin air filter replacements, and ensuring software updates are applied correctly are still important. Service technicians also require specialized training to work safely with high-voltage systems. Understanding the warranty on the battery pack and electric drivetrain, which is often longer than the general vehicle warranty, is also crucial.

The Charging Revolution: Powering Your Electric Truck
The infrastructure supporting new electric trucks for sale is rapidly evolving, making charging more convenient and efficient than ever before. Understanding your charging options is key to a seamless ownership experience.
Home Charging Solutions: Your Personal Fueling Station
For most personal electric truck owners, home charging will be the primary method.
- Level 1 Charging (120V): This uses a standard household outlet and is the slowest option, adding only a few miles of range per hour. It’s suitable for occasional top-ups or low-mileage drivers but isn’t ideal for daily charging a large truck battery.
- Level 2 Charging (240V): This requires installing a dedicated charging unit (EVSE) and wiring, similar to a clothes dryer or electric oven. It’s significantly faster, adding 20-30 miles of range per hour, and is highly recommended for daily use. Pro tips from us: Invest in a smart Level 2 charger that allows you to schedule charging during off-peak electricity hours to save money.
Public Charging Networks & Standards: On the Go Power
When you’re away from home, public charging networks fill the gap.
- Level 2 Public Chargers: Found in parking lots, workplaces, and public spaces, these are good for adding range while you’re parked for several hours.
- DC Fast Charging (DCFC): These are the fastest public chargers, often found along highways and at major retail locations. They use direct current to quickly charge the battery, sometimes adding 80% range in 30-60 minutes, depending on the truck’s charging rate and the charger’s power output. Common standards include CCS (Combined Charging System) and the North American Charging Standard (NACS), which Tesla developed and is now being adopted by many other manufacturers.
Fleet Charging Strategies: Optimized for Business
For commercial fleets, charging goes beyond a single vehicle. It involves strategic planning to ensure all trucks are charged and ready for their routes. This often includes:
- Depot Charging: Installing multiple Level 2 and/or DC fast chargers at a central depot.
- Smart Charging Software: Managing power distribution, scheduling charging times to minimize demand charges, and integrating with route planning software.
- On-Route Charging: Identifying and utilizing public DC fast chargers for trucks that travel longer distances.
